For the past five years or so I have been using Nokia mobile phones, having used a mix of brands for the seven years prior to then. I am generally impressed by the size, features and battery life of each Nokia as I buy it and with the 2110 and 5110 I used I never had a problem with them, despite being a very heavy user. This phone is an excellent phone on paper and initially in use. As you would expect from considerable sophistication it does have a few minor software problems which is true of all such phones. However what it does suffer from more than most is hardware and mechanical problems. Mobiles get knocked about, that is a fact of life, 7110's when knocked more than a few times die. The at first very usefull feature of connecting/disconnecting the phone on activation of the slider becomes a real pain when it starts to fail. Mine, as with a friends, now will disconnect a call, or lock/unlock the keypad at a whim is the slider is touched from time to time, a other tiems it is very reliable. There is also some fault that means it occassionally loses the SIM card, this is not the card or the contacts, according to Nokia, nor can Nokia recreat it. However it is very annoying to see an 'Insert SIM card' message too often. It is a good phone and if used lightly and never dropped remains a good phone. Heavy use and/or abuse though will kill it sooner than others.
